1. The special performance advantages are prominent, and the value of high-end materials is further released.
Silicone resin has outstanding oxidation resistance, hydrophobic insulation, and thermal stability characteristics. It has indispensable usage value in many harsh working conditions. With the upgrading of products in various industries, ordinary general materials have been unable to meet the usage conditions in complex environments. Silicone resin, with its own high molecular structure advantages, can resist external erosion such as high temperature, humidity, and strong light, ensuring the long-term stable operation of devices and components. The market value of special silicone resin continues to increase.

2. The development of composite modification technology enriches the application boundaries of products.
The industry has continuously deepened the research on composite modification technology. By adjusting the functional group ratio and the design of the compound system, the comprehensive performance of silicone resin is continuously optimized. Through process adjustments, different effects such as high hardness, high flexibility, and high transparency can be achieved. It can be used as a hard protective coating and can also be adapted to flexible protective scenarios. The diversified modification schemes allow silicone resin to adapt to more detailed working conditions, breaking the original application limitations.


3. The electronic information industry drives the demand for special silicone resin to rise.
The rapid development of the electronic information industry has led to an increase in the demand for silicone resin in scenarios such as component protection, encapsulation, and insulation protection. Precision electronic components have extremely high standards for material impurity content, insulation performance, and temperature stability. High-purity silicone resin can provide effective protection for precision components, buffering the impact of temperature changes and reducing the risk of equipment failure caused by environmental factors, becoming an important supporting material in the electronic industry chain.


4. Process optimization promotes industrial quality improvement and efficiency enhancement.
The industry continuously optimizes the synthesis and post-processing processes to improve product quality while improving production efficiency. By optimizing key links such as reaction control and purification processing, internal impurity defects in the products can be reduced, and batch stability can be improved. The progress in process level helps the large-scale implementation of special silicone resin, promoting the industry to shift from simple output growth to simultaneous improvement in quality and efficiency, providing stable and reliable material supply for downstream industries.
